Output 323ae091972cacb7f9c26b84f940db2d4a726872feef1602d72ca609f84f5e2f:0

value
2874743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c4e904df41bef381b4f27dfe9793374607a8d0 OP_EQUAL
address
3QBp3JAPptrVnLtW7Gx5giSg5CMP3DhUH5
transaction
323ae091972cacb7f9c26b84f940db2d4a726872feef1602d72ca609f84f5e2f
spent
true